Memory Integration: Stages
🗝️🏷️ mentions of recovery goals
I was looking at the DID treatment guidelines, because this is always so helpful for my system’s therapy (it’s not). They mention synthesis in phase two treatment, followed by realization and personification. As we frequently do when given instructions we aren’t following, I wondered whether there was something to this that I’d been missing.
I found another article about those three goals centering EMDR. Then I searched for one the guidelines cited while mentally kicking rocks (that one talked about using imagery to communicate physically painful memories, which make language less accessible, and clicked for us despite not being the detail I was looking for).
I’m going to describe the terms in relation to memory processing as a system, which I’ll call co-processing. I prefer alter language for our dissociative sysmates, so that’s what I’ll use.
What is Synthesis?
Synthesis is the stage of co-processing where traumatized alters share the full content of the trauma they hold. It’s emotional, and may have them reliving the memories. Alters who held different aspects become aware of the bigger picture, and alters who were in the dark are exposed to new material.
In the EMDR article, synthesis was just about the collecting of details. The details still included emotional and somatic memory pieces. It was applied to a singlet with PTSD, which was more aligned with our experience of doing memory work individually. We aim for an in-between, with traumatized alters sharing amongst themselves and a few others they trust; the term they use for that is parallel processing, where subgroups go through synthesis before the whole system.
Van der Hart’s article included a stage before synthesis where non-traumatic and observer/cognitive details were gathered into a narrative first, placing the roles of different alters in context of the event or events. We use that phase to determine who gets to be present for the next stages. For us, more alters are included in the synthesis stage than the following stages.
Synthesis comes with multiple realities as different alters share their experiences. While there is an element of distinguishing fantasy/trance logic from what happened to the body, all of those realities are important and should remain present as they pool together. That’s also called parallel processing, but with a different definition.
What is Realization?
Realization comes with different definitions, but is further broken into more stages that may be concurrent.
Just realization: an alter experiences the emotional effect of a traumatic experience. The content sinks in, and the feelings are connected either from that time or in the present looking back. (The what)
Personification: an alter experiences these traumas as having happened to them and belonging to their story. The memory becomes affiliated with their sense of ‘me’. (The who)
Presentification: an alter contextual idea the traumas as having happened in the past, with differentiation and time flow between past, present, and future. (The when)
The crises and heaviness of the emotions felt are resolved in this stage, and the memory moves from traumatic to narrative. Telling the story becomes a neutral to positive experience, and the alters and system move on from their backstory.
Our Goals
These articles differ in that one is about any traumatic dissociation and the other is about CDDs.
I don’t see the need for my collective to realize trauma of other alters unless they were also involved in some way. I relate to my journey as having gone through all of these stages, where I had to connect with my emotional parts (EPs) and put my story together so that I could regain my footing.
I’ve gotten through the synthesis phase with some of the others who share similar memories, or who have beginnings and ends and blank spots in what I consider my memories. The latter is a middle ground of mine and not, and I’m not as far along with placing those in the past. The emotions I associate with them are also mine and not, more closely what I would call the versions of me before we elaborated in different directions. The prior are not mine, and I don’t stick my fingers in besides to comfort and tend to the alters I feel kinship with.
The CDD article says that alters choose who participates, but also reads like the correct answer is all of them.
I don’t think we have to, but that’s also dependent on us not wanting unification or much fusion at all. I had PTSD, and now I’ve recovered from it. It was more complicated as an alter, more of a group effort, but wasn’t so completely collective as the guidelines suggest.
It is tempting to have a story of us, but that doesn’t include realization for our purposes. I feel more informed having memory integration broken down for me, and I’m still happy with our choices. Guidelines aren’t everything.

We've had issues with misspelling our unique code or mistyping names etc and it coming up with others alters/systems. PKs privacy has quite a few issues imo.
*sigh* just a friendly reminder that PluralKit attaches a unique code to your system that allows anyone to look up your system - and if you look up a system on discord using pk;system [code], gives a link to all of their public system data on PKs website, which for some of you includes information on triggers, sexuality, and other things that cyberbullies may misuse.
I have been messing around with the settings as much as possible and I cannot find a way to avoid this beyond privating all alters and all system info, which many users don't do.
Even with information privated, it still seems that PK will link your discord handle with your Pluralkit user if the unique code is plugged in.

Sharing as this seems to me like a breach of privacy at best, and dangerous at worst.
